New Design Professional Tennis and Padel Ball Machine Outdoor APP Control Padel Tennis Ball Launch Training Shooting Machine

New Design Professional Tennis and Padel Ball Machine Outdoor APP Control Padel Tennis Ball Launch Training Shooting Machine
thumb
thumb
thumb
thumb
thumb
thumb
sku: 1005010161318880
$1,701.57
Shipping from: China

Customers also viewed